Programming onboard

Onboard programming is a method that some vehicles employ to program their keys. Certain modern vehicles come with an Electrically Erasable Programmable Read-Only Memory (EEPROM) that allows the computer to be programmed again.

There are two primary methods to program your key. One is via the vehicle's OBD port. The other is through a more complicated method called EEPROM programming.

A professional locksmith has the equipment and know-how to handle any. In many cases, reprogramming a car's computer is the only option to obtain new keys. If your car cannot be programmed, you'll have to replace the security module, or purchase an entirely new key.

It's not an easy job. Depending on the model and model of your vehicle, it may require a specialized tool. To program your key, you could have to pay more to an automotive locksmith.

A professional locksmith will save you time and money. The cost of reprogramming your keys can range from $25 to $100. This cost will vary based on the kind of vehicle you have.

Utilizing a specialized coding machine can be a costly endeavor. The most sophisticated machines are generally only available at a select number of car dealerships. You should only trust the programming efforts of a certified locksmith to get the most effective results.

Programming EEPROM

An EEPROM programming course is a good idea for auto locksmiths. It's an excellent way to boost your offerings.

The EEPROM is a permanent memory chip which is able to store unique information for a specific car. In an EEPROM programming process auto locksmiths can read the data and convert it into a new key. This is a distinct process from traditional programming.

When you are doing EEPROM programming then you'll require an application that saves the eeprom data to an archive file. You will then be able to send the file to the transponder programmer.

While the EEPROM has been in use for many years, the latest vehicles use more complex electronics. Additionally, a range of vehicles have distinct requirements. Some require a pricey transponder programmer, and others only require an OBD2 programmer.

For a start with programming EEPROMs, you'll be required to understand how circuit boards work. A professional in car keys can assist you in reducing the chance of corruption or mishandling the data.

The EEPROM method makes it simple and quick to create a brand new key. The EEPROM is a stable chip that will not lose its contents when power is cut. This technique allows an auto locksmith to program keys using an ECU or immobilizer module.

This technique is most commonly used on Toyota and Lexus vehicles. However, it is also used on various other cars. Reflashing, another method, involves changing the EEPROM.

EEPROM is a nonvolatile memory that allows individual bytes to erase. These bytes can be reprogrammed using specific tools.

Cost to replace the key

It is costly to replace your car keys in the event that you lose them. The cost of replacing keys for your car will be contingent on the type and model of vehicle you have and the type of key you have. Some dealers will replace your keys once for new cars.

Modern cars have an electronic key transmitter or fob built in. This key will be programmed to control your vehicle. You can also purchase a new key battery for just a few dollars.

The cost of a transponder chip ranges between $20 and $100. The chip stores data to enable your keyless entry system. Without an electronic chip, your car won't start. It is essential to program your keys properly.

Smart key technology is another factor that can increase the cost of replacing your keys. These include proximity fobs as well as smart keys. They are designed to work with your smartphone and can be placed in your glove compartment.

It is also important to consider the security of your keys. Some keys are more complicated and require cutting machines. You might have to pay more for a key is cut by professionals.

The location of your home can affect the cost of your crucial replacement. It is likely that you will be charged the highest prices if you reside in New York or New Jersey. However, you might be able to find an area mechanic shop which can provide you with a key at a lower price.
